NCSU Ph.D. students Suzanne O'Connell & Aaron Fox immersed themselves in Croatian agriculture, cuisine and culture, spending month exploring study abroad options with the University of Zagreb's Faculty of Agriculture. The College of Agriculture & Life Sciences has a long history of agricultural partnership with Croatia, whose agricultural history is rich with crops such as olives, grapes, herbs, and more.

North Carolina tests show vertical tillage increases wheat yields | Equipment content from Southeast Farm Press

North Carolina tests show vertical tillage increases wheat yields | Equipment content from Southeast Farm Press | Research from the NC Agricultural Research Service | Scoop.it
Growers in North Carolina have begun to notice that wheat tends to be taller and to produce larger heads in response to sub-soil slits from previous crops, but whether the practice is really improving yields has been up for debate.

 

 

The research of Extension Crop Science Associate, Georgia Love's, tested vertical tillage --  systems which confine soil disturbance to soil movement chiefly upward and/or confined to the region for planting the next rows.

 

In Love's tests on $6/bushel wheat, the method added $15 per acre profit.

 

Other results and equipment types are discussed.
